> > I've found some unexpected behavior in alsa-lib. The attached program
> > uses 100% CPU in an infinite loop, when I'd expect it to return either
> > an error or a valid htimestamp. I believe the loop occurs in
> > <src/pcm/pcm_hw.c:snd_pcm_hw_htimestamp()>. Am I not supposed to call
> > htimestamp() on this type of PCM? Is the PCM still in an invalid state
> > when htimestamp() is called?
> 
> Indeed, it's a bug in dmix/dsnoop/dshare plugins.
> Fixed now in git tree.
